My personal top 10 list of the best moments of Wagner's Der Ring Des Nibelungen.
At number 9 is the opening section of Die Walküre after the Vorspiel. The sense of Seigmund's fatigue is brilliantly presented, and there are some truly lovely vocal moments from Sieglinde. As the attraction between the two grows, so too does the lustful and rich melody; utterly soulful and deeply moving.
The recording is Herbert Von Karajan's Ring, Die Walküre, recorded in 1966-70.
